# fscrypt:在 security_sb_delete() 之后销毁关键环
## 概述
在Linux内核中,`fscrypt_destroy_keyring()` 必须在所有潜在加密的inode被回收后调用,否则无法安全地销毁密钥环。由于Landlock LSM(内核安全模块)使用的inode不会被回收,直到 `security_sb_delete()` 被调用,因此 `fscrypt_destroy_keyring()` 必须在 `security_sb_delete()` 之后调用。
## 细节
如果调用顺序不正确,会导致一个 `WARN_ON` 跟随一个空指针解引用错误。该问题仅在使用Landlock对加密文件进行操作时才会出现。
## 影响
该问题可能导致系统出现空指针解引用错误,进而导致不稳定或崩溃。
## 影响版本
该漏洞描述未指定具体影响的Linux内核版本。
# | POC 描述 | 源链接 | 神龙链接 |
---|
标题: 503 Service Temporarily Unavailable -- 🔗来源链接
标签:
标题: 503 Service Temporarily Unavailable -- 🔗来源链接
标签:
标题: Making sure you're not a bot! -- 🔗来源链接
标签:
标题: Making sure you're not a bot! -- 🔗来源链接
标签: